NAME

App::fbx - Command line interface to FFI::Build

VERSION

version 0.71_01

SYNOPSIS

Create a script named fbx:

#!/usr/bin/env perl
use App::fbx;
exit App::fbx->main(@ARGV);

DESCRIPTION

This module provides a command line interface to FFI::Build::MM, which allows you to build libraries for a distribution in a development environment without invoking ExtUtils::MakeMaker or Dist::Zilla.

At the moment a script invoking this module is not provided, but it may be added if/when this module is spun off from the rest of FFI::Build.

COMMANDS

fbx all

./fbx all

Build the library in ./ffi and ./t/ffi.

fbx build

./fbx build

Builds the library in ./ffi.

fbx test

./fbx test

Builds the library in ./t/ffi.

fbx clean

./fbx clean

Remove the libraries and intermediate files from ./ffi and ./t/ffi.
